Plenty of 3D scanning companies will quote your job. What should separate one from another is not the logo on the tripod but whether the provider can state the control they set, the residuals they achieved, and the areas they could not see. We would rather be judged as a 3D scanning expert on that evidence than on adjectives — which is also why our guides explain when hiring us is the wrong answer.
